Kinds Of Cat Access Doors and Installation Locations:
Professional installers excel in managing a range of cat door types and installation locations. This flexibility is another crucial benefit of hiring an expert.
Here are some common types of cat doors and locations installers can deal with:
Types of Cat Doors:
Standard Flap Doors: These are basic, cost-efficient doors with a versatile flap that the cat pushes through.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ors require the cat to wear a magnetic collar, avoiding undesirable animals from entering.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most protected and advanced choices, reading your cat's microchip to permit entry just to your pet, staying out roaming animals and keeping home security.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ors use a tunnel extension to bridge the space.
Installation Locations/Materials:
Wooden Doors: The most typical installation location.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into different kinds of wood doors, consisting of strong core and hollow core.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ass requires specialized skills and tools. Specialists can securely cut circular or rectangle-shaped holes in glass panels, guaranteeing structural integrity and a tidy finish.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be installed in walls, frequently leading to basements or garages. This needs expertise in wall construction and framing.Outdoor Patio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ing patio doors or sliding glass doors, often by changing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can likewise accommodate cat doors, permitting ventilation while providing pet access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:
The cost of professional cat door installation can differ depending on a number of elements:
Type of Cat Door: More sophisticated doors like microchip designs may have a slightly higher installation cost due to their complexity.Install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is normally more complicated and may cost more than setting up in a basic wood door.Intricacy of the Job: If modifications to the door frame or surrounding structure are required, this can increase the total cost.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can vary depending upon their experience, place, and local market value.
It's always best to get a comprehensive quote from the installer before proceeding, laying out all expenses involved.
